Show Membership Drive Planned Soon By Moab Chamberof Commerce Moab Chamber of Commerce Com-merce members Mils week discussed dis-cussed :laii for Hieir annual an-nual membership drive which hi beginning this week. During Dur-ing the week businesses in Moab will be contacted and asked to make their yearly contribution to that organization. organi-zation. Active mlembers of the Chamber Tuesday selected a number of membership cards and each of the club representatives repre-sentatives wil' be contacting local businesses to work toward to-ward a larger group of participants par-ticipants for the coming year. Cost for membership is a minimum of $40. In other buisness Betty Jacobs Ja-cobs told Chamber rcpresen-tivos rcpresen-tivos of her recent trip to Denver to attend a meeting of the Four Corners Regional Region-al Commission advisory council coun-cil on recreation, tourism and retirement. She stated that the Council had recently re-cently heard from Research Re-search Development Associates Associat-es of Los Angeles, Calif., which is conducting a survey of businesses in the four corners cor-ners area. The .survey is halfway completed, stated Mrs. Jacobs, Ja-cobs, with the completion of compilation of data on businesses busi-nesses and industry in the area at the present time. The second phase of the project will be to determine means of bringing new industry and business into the Four Corners Cor-ners region. A discussion of the Discov-rcy Discov-rcy program aired on ABC last weekend seemed to indicate in-dicate that the show was well accepted and that it was a good means of promotion for the area. A final cost of $250 was accepted by members of the Chamber. A letter was recived by the Wally Byam Caravan Club International concerning a trip here over the Memorial Day weekend.
